We will be ringing for the wedding of Simone and Jamie at lunchtime today. It is always an honour and a delight when we are asked to ring for a wedding. The band send their very best wishes to the happy couple.
🔔❤️🔔

Historically, the bells were rung to announce the marriage to the community (in the days before social media!), ward off evil spirits, and bring abundance and protection to the newlyweds. Ringing the church bells also signifies a joyous celebration, good fortune, and new beginnings.

Bell Sunday is an annual celebration that highlights the vital role church bells and bellringers play in communities. It is held on the Sunday closest to St. Dunstan's Day (the patron saint of bellringers), so this year it will be celebrated tomorrow. To mark Bell Sunday we will be attempting a quarter peal tomorrow afternoon.
